Abstract

Prolonged pleural drainage remains the most serious complication after the Fontan operation with considerable morbidity and resource implication. Standard treatment including low fat diet, protein replacement, diuretics and angiotensin converting enzyme inhibitor therapy is not always effective. We report a patient in whom excessive and persistent drainage was finally treated with a somatostatin analogue successfully.
